World famous as the hometown of and the Royal Company, Stratford-upon-Avon is a town, beautifully situated on the river Avon. It has a blend of and that appeals to and alike, with many , including 's and Holy Trinity Church, church in England. It has a wide range of , ranging from to , to , and to . The town offers a great range of and to cater for all visitors and has a real feel with lots of , , and through the year.